颠覆前端的vue_vue前端后端

qianduangongchengshi

温馨提示:这篇文章已超过239天没有更新,请注意相关的内容是否还可用!

颠覆前端的vue_vue前端后端

Vue是一种用于构建用户界面的渐进式JavaScript框架,它具有简洁、灵活和高效的特点。Vue的出现颠覆了传统的前端开发方式,将前端和后端的开发过程整合在一起,使得开发人员能够更加高效地构建复杂的Web应用程序。

在传统的前端开发中,前端和后端的开发是分离的,前端主要负责展示页面和处理用户交互,而后端主要负责处理数据和业务逻辑。这种分离导致了前后端开发之间的沟通和协作成本较高,同时也限制了前端开发的灵活性和效率。

而Vue的出现改变了这种开发方式,它将前端和后端的开发过程整合在一起,使得前端开发人员能够更加高效地处理数据和业务逻辑。Vue通过引入数据驱动的开发方式,将数据和视图进行绑定,使得前端开发人员能够更加方便地处理数据的变化和更新。

例如,我们可以使用Vue的指令来实现数据的绑定和更新。Vue的指令是一种特殊的HTML属性,用于将指定的数据绑定到DOM元素上。当数据发生变化时,Vue会自动更新DOM元素的内容。

<div id="app">

<p>{{ message }}</p>

<button @click="changeMessage">Change Message</button>

</div>

var app = new Vue({

el: '#app',

data: {

message: 'Hello Vue!'

},

methods: {

changeMessage: function() {

this.message = 'Hello World!';

}

}

});

在上面的示例中,我们定义了一个Vue实例,并将其挂载到id为"app"的DOM元素上。通过使用双花括号语法,我们将message属性的值绑定到p标签中。当点击按钮时,changeMessage方法会被调用,将message属性的值更新为"Hello World!",从而实现了数据的绑定和更新。

除了数据绑定,Vue还提供了许多其他的特性和功能,如组件化、路由管理、状态管理等。这些功能使得前端开发人员能够更加高效地构建复杂的Web应用程序。

Vue的出现颠覆了传统的前端开发方式,将前端和后端的开发过程整合在一起,使得前端开发人员能够更加高效地处理数据和业务逻辑。Vue的数据驱动开发方式和丰富的特性和功能,使得前端开发变得更加简洁、灵活和高效。

文章版权声明:除非注明,否则均为莫宇前端原创文章,转载或复制请以超链接形式并注明出处。

取消
微信二维码
微信二维码
支付宝二维码